- The distance between Vicosa, Brazil and Kenton, Oh, Usa is approximately 8,073 km or 5,017 mi.
- To reach Vicosa in this distance one would set out from Kenton, Oh bearing 139.8° or SE and follow the great circles arc to approach Vicosa bearing 148.6° or SSE .
- Vicosa has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a) whereas Kenton, Oh has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a).
- Vicosa is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Kenton, Oh is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 9.7 °C (17.5°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 20.7 °C (37.3°F) less in Vicosa.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 291.6 mm (11.5 in) more which is equivalent to 291.6 l/m² (7.16 US gal/ft²) or 2,916,000 l/ha (311,740 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 18.7° higher in Vicosa than in Kenton, Oh.
